Year: 1992
Runtime: 108 mins
Language: English
Director: Keith Gordon
In 1944 France, an American intelligence squad meets a German platoon that prefers surrender over the war’s final offensive. Isolated from the front, the two groups set aside hostility and share an uneasy Christmas together. When the surrender plan collapses, both sides are forced back into combat, a stark shift from youthful innocence to harsh manhood.
